On the Start menu, click Run, and type command. Navigate to the path of the installed PPViewer.exe program. Type ppviewer.exe /c:?msiexec /i ppviewer.msi INSTALLLOCATION=c:\target? where c:\target is the installation directory. Follow the instructions on the screen to complete the installation. Download the file by clicking the Download button (above) and saving the file to your hard disk.
Double-click the PPViewer.exe program file on your hard disk to start the setup program.
